Publicación Acceso abierto Determinación cuantitativa de arsénico, níquel y cobalto en las tintas para tatuaje corporal comercializados en Lima Metropolitana durante el periodo enero–febrero 2018(Universidad Privada Norbert Wiener, 2018-07-05) Idrogo Delgado, César Olmedo; Montenegro Diaz, Evelyn Marianela; Lizano Gutiérrez, Jesús VíctorIn this research, the concentrations of Arsenic, Nickel, and Cobalt were determined in samples of tattoo inks marketed in Metropolitan Lima, in order to establish whether these were within the permissible concentrations according to EPA 0128: Environmental Protection Authority Guidelines for Tattooing and Permanent Makeup. A total of 15 samples from different brands of tattoo inks marketed in Metropolitan Lima were collected, with black, red, and blue selected as the colors most frequently used in tattoo practice. The metals were quantified by Graphite Furnace Atomic Absorption Spectrophotometry. The average levels of Arsenic, Nickel, and Cobalt in the blue ink samples were 0.12, 0.20, and 30.0 ppm, respectively. The average levels of Arsenic, Nickel, and Cobalt in the black ink samples were 0.13, 14.29, and 0.49 ppm, respectively, while the average levels of Arsenic, Nickel, and Cobalt in the red ink samples were 0.23, 0.16, and 0.45 ppm, respectively. The values found were compared with the parameters established by EPA 0128.
